Brompton Lifeco Split Corp. is a close-ended equity mutual fund launched and managed by Brompton Funds Limited. The fund invests in the public equity markets of Canada. It invests in companies primarily engaged in the life insurance sector. The fund benchmarks the performance of its portfolio against the S&P/TSX Capped Financials Index and S&P/TSX Composite Index. Brompton Lifeco Split Corp...
. was formed on January 19, 2007 and is domiciled in Canada.
